			            Original DescriptionThe painting Interior de estudio by Manuel Cabral y Aguado Bejarano (1827-1891) transports viewers into an intimate and scholarly atmosphere, where warm lamplight bathes a cluttered yet harmonious workspace. A quintessential example of 19th-century Spanish Romanticism, the work showcases Bejarano’s mastery in rendering textures—from the soft folds of drapery to the reflective surfaces of ceramics and aged wood. The composition balances detailed realism with an almost theatrical play of light and shadow, evoking a sense of quiet contemplation. Bejarano, though less globally renowned than his contemporaries like Fortuny, played a pivotal role in Andalusian costumbrismo, capturing bourgeoisie interiors with anthropological precision. This painting, likely depicting an artist’s or writer’s studio, reflects the era’s fascination with introspection and creative solitude, making it a valuable artifact of Spain’s cultural history.
